By pairing our HAWT or VAWT turbines with your existing PV panels, you create a dual-source feed. When the sun goes down, the wind takes over, keeping your deep-cycle batteries topped up and preventing deep discharge cycles that kill battery life. Is offshore wind power generation increasing?
If the trend of offshore installed wind power generation is examined, an increasing trend in wind power generation can be observed year by year. The largest increase in the installed capacity of offshore wind turbines was detected in the years from 2020 to 2021, with a percentage increase of 205.8%. Figure 5.
What is the future of wind energy?
According to Aswani et al., it is expected that by 2050, offshore and onshore wind energy will become the primary energy sources and contribute to 35% of the world's electricity production. In the following sections, a comparative analysis of wind turbines will be demonstrated. Figure 3.
How will wind turbines affect energy systems of the future?
As a result, wind turbines with extended blades, expanded rotors, elevated hub heights, and reduced specific power, combined with higher capacity factors, are expected to assume a more significant role in energy systems of the future. This is due to their ability to cost-effectively generate electricity under more favorable conditions.
